CWE-116 |
Improper Encoding or Escaping of Output The product prepares a structured message for communication with another component, but encoding or escaping of the data is either missing or done incorrectly. As a result, the intended structure of the message is not preserved. |

EPSS
EPSS is a scoring model that predicts the likelihood of a vulnerability being exploited.
EPSS Score
The EPSS model produces a probability score between 0 and 1 (0 and 100%). The higher the score, the greater the probability that a vulnerability will be exploited.
EPSS Percentile
The percentile is used to rank CVE according to their EPSS score. For example, a CVE in the 95th percentile according to its EPSS score is more likely to be exploited than 95% of other CVE. Thus, the percentile is used to compare the EPSS score of a CVE with that of other CVE.

source: https://www.securityfocus.com/bid/63814/info
nginx is prone to a remote security-bypass vulnerability.
An attacker can exploit this issue to bypass certain security restrictions and perform unauthorized actions.
nginx 0.8.41 through 1.5.6 are vulnerable.
The following example data is available:
/file \0.php
